Subject: [Qemu-devel] [PATCH v4 06/15] target/ppc: remove xer split-out flags(so, ov, ca)
Date: Fri, 24 Feb 2017 01:26:31 +0530

Now get rid all the split out variables so, ca, ov. After this patch,
all the bits are stored in CPUPPCState::xer at appropriate places.
